What Is the Purpose of Wheel Stops During Installation Planning?

Last reviewed: 21 June 2026

What Is the Purpose of Wheel Stops During Installation Planning?

The purpose of wheel stops during installation planning is to define where the vehicle should stop before the product is fixed in place. For Australian buyers, this matters because the right wheel stop in the wrong position can still create overhang, clearance or asset-protection problems.

Direct Answer

Wheel stops are used in installation planning to help set the intended stopping point for a vehicle inside a bay. This helps installers and buyers check overhang, spacing, pedestrian clearance and nearby asset protection before making the installation permanent.

Short Explanation

Without planning the final stop position first, a wheel stop can be installed too far forward or too far back. That can reduce usable bay depth, let vehicles overhang into a walkway or fail to protect the asset the product was supposed to protect.

  • It helps define the stopping point before drilling or fixing.
  • It helps compare the planned bay position with real vehicle behaviour.
  • It helps check whether wheel stops alone are enough for the site.
  • It helps keep multiple bays aligned consistently across a project.

Practical Example

A commercial car park may have bays close to a wall, landscape edge or pedestrian path. If the wheel stop is placed without first reviewing where the vehicle will actually sit, the final layout can still leave the site exposed to minor overrun or clearance issues.

Planning Check Why It Matters
Vehicle stopping point Determines whether the final installed position will actually control overhang
Pedestrian clearance Helps protect walkways and shared site access
Bay consistency Keeps multiple spaces easier to use and manage
Nearby assets Supports protection of walls, glazing, kerbs, doors and landscaping
Wider safety setup Highlights where bollards or other controls may still be needed

FAQ

Why does wheel stop position matter so much?

Because the product only works properly if it helps the vehicle stop in the intended location. Wrong positioning can reduce the benefit of the installation.

Can installers decide the position on the day?

They can help review the bay on site, but the planned stopping point should still be checked before permanent fixing starts.

Should wheel stops be planned with other safety products?

Yes. In some sites, wheel stops work best alongside bollards, barriers or broader parking-safety measures.
